About The Position

The Head Coach- HS Swim is responsible for instructing students in the fundamental skills and knowledge of swimming and providing an atmosphere for successful individual development through monitoring, evaluating, and reinforcing. This role involves determining appropriate action within defined guidelines, presenting a positive image of the school, and fostering partnerships between home and school. The coach will also work to develop positive public relations between the school district and the community, carry out assignments in a timely manner, react positively to directives, and cooperate with school administration and staff. Maintaining student confidentiality, striving for professional competence, and taking necessary precautions to protect students and equipment are also key aspects of the position. The coach must adhere to federal, state, and district guidelines, policies, and laws.

Requirements

  • Shall hold all certifications required by Kentucky Department of Education.
  • Evidence of one or more years of experience coaching in a school athletic program.
  • Successful completion of ABLE test, criminal records check, AIDS Awareness training and current certification in first aid and CPR.
  • Must be chosen with reference to personal, educational, physical, moral and emotional fitness.
  • Shall demonstrate the ability to communicate and work effectively with students, peer, parents and faculty.
